Abstract

The invention discloses a hair conditioner containing flaxseed extract and a preparation method thereof. The hair conditioner containing flaxseed extract is composed of flaxseed extract, main surfactant, cosurfactant, cation conditioner, a grease increasing agent, humectant, a thickening agent, a chelating agent and antiseptic. The preparation method comprises the following steps: successively adding the chelating agent, the thickening agent, the humectant and the cation conditioner into the flaxseed extract, carrying out uniform mixing and heating the obtained mixture to 75 to 85 DEG C, wherein the heated mixture is used as a phase A; uniformly mixing the main surfactant, the cosurfactant and the grease increasing agent and heating the obtained mixture to 75 to 85 DEG C, wherein the heated mixture is used as a phase B; subjecting the phase A to a water bath at a constant temperature of 85 DEG C, then carrying out homogenizing, adding the phase B into the phase A and continuing homogenizing and emulsification so as to obtain an emulsion; and cooling the emulsion to 40 to 45 DEG C, adding the antiseptic and carrying out cooling to room temperature so as to obtain the nourishing, moisture-retaining and hair-protecting-and-conditioning hair conditioner containing natural flaxseed extract. The hair conditioner also has ultraviolet oxidation resistance and enables hair to maintain soft, smooth and glossy.

Background technology
Healthy hair top layer forms the protecting film of hair by one group of complete hair scale sheet and the oils and fats naturally secreted; but all can destroy this layer of natural protecting film along with various unfavorable factors such as environmental pollution, frequent cleans, hair dyeing, hair-wavings; cause cortex water loss; make hair withered, crude; follow the string and flexibility; only have and often use hair conditioner, the protecting film of hair could be formed lastingly, make hair reduce the degree that is hurt.But for making hair conditioner successful, in multiple hair conditioner, merits and demerits add instant functional component, steal hair zest large, the people being not suitable for responsive skin uses.And in hair conditioner, composition adds different, and the hair care effect reached is also different.
Active component in Semen Lini comprises the several mineral materials such as alpha-linolenic acid, linoleic acid, oleic acid, glycerol stearate three ester, palmitic acid three ester, lignan, sitosterol, polysaccharide, vitamin E, vitamin A, vitaminF and calcium, ferrum, potassium, magnesium, copper, zinc.Oils and fats and the common enemy of carbohydrate are initiated to nursing role; alpha-linolenic acid wherein and linoleic acid also have the effect of antiinflammatory; lignan can remove more than half Both peroxyl radical, shows antioxidative performance, plays certain protective effect to the oxidative damage of body.The abundant vitamin also contained in Semen Lini and mineral, have and delay the aging and antioxidative effect of hair.
At present, the research about natural botanical extraction liquid hair conditioner has had a lot, but there is not yet open containing the hair conditioner of Semen Lini plant extraction liquid.

Technical scheme of the present invention
Containing the hair conditioner of Semen Lini extracting solution, calculate by mass percentage, its raw material composition and content as follows:
Semen Lini extracting solution 10-65%
Primary surfactant 5-40%
Cosurfactant 1-20%
Cation opsonizing agent 0.2-15%
Fatting agent 1-20%
Wetting agent 1-20%
Thickening agent 1-10%
Chelating agen 0.02-1%
Antiseptic 0.2-2.0%;
Preferably containing the hair conditioner of Semen Lini extracting solution, by mass percentage, its raw material composition and content as follows:
Semen Lini extracting solution 23.78-61.78%
Primary surfactant 8-35%
Cosurfactant 5-10%
Cation opsonizing agent 2-10%
Fatting agent 8-20%
Wetting agent 5-15%
Thickening agent 2-10%
Chelating agen 0.02%
Antiseptic 0.2%
Described Semen Lini extracting solution, by weight calculating, i.e. Semen Lini: water is the ratio of 1:30, joined by Semen Lini in 65 DEG C of water and mix, then controlling mixing speed is 300r/min, constant temperature water bath 65 DEG C, extract 30min, after extracting liquid filtering, the supernatant of gained stirs with 300r/min rotating speed and drops to room temperature, obtains Semen Lini extracting solution;
Described primary surfactant is one or more the mixture in Dodecyl trimethyl ammonium chloride, hexadecyltrimethylammonium chloride, octadecyl trimethyl ammonium chloride, straight chain carbon-22 alkyl trimethyl ammonium chloride, tallow, octyldimethyl trimethyl ammonium chloride, three cetyl methyl ammonium salts, hexadecyldimethyl benzyl ammonium octadecyl ammonium chloride, dialkyl dimethyl ammonium chloride, stearyl trimethyl ammonium chloride;
Described cosurfactant is one or more the mixture in stearamide propyl betanin, glyceryl monostearate, lanonol polyoxyethylene (30) ether, hexadecanol polyoxyethylene ether (20), stearic acid polyoxyethylene (20) ether, α-glycerol monostearate ether, sucrose laurate, stearic acid sucrose ester;
Described cation opsonizing agent be polyquaternary ammonium salt-37 form with propylene glycol two capric acid acid esters/bis-acid esters and PPG-1 tridecanol polyethers-6 mixture, ammonium chloride Hydroxypropyl Hydrolyzed Wheat protein polypeptide, quaternary amine-47, one or more mixture in Polyquaternium-10, cation guar gum, quaternized collagen albumen;
Described fatting agent is one or more the mixture in white oil, olive oil, Oleum Cocois, Jojoba oil, hexadecanol, octadecanol, cetostearyl alcohol, lanoline, isopropyl palmitate, dimethyl siloxane, Fancol ID;
Described wetting agent is one or more the mixture in propylene glycol, 1,3 butylene glycol, glycerol, D-panthenol, allantoin;
Described thickening agent is one or more the mixture in carbomer, xanthan gum, HANSHENGJIAO, Radix Acaciae senegalis, hydroxyethyl-cellulose, hydroxypropyl level cellulose, carboxymethyl cellulose, sodium chloride;
Described chelating agen is disodium EDTA;
Described antiseptic is 1,3-dihydroxymethyl-5,5-dimethyl hydantoin, propylparaben or Kazon.
The preparation method of above-mentioned a kind of hair conditioner containing Semen Lini extracting solution, specifically comprises the steps:
(1), successively chelating agen, thickening agent, wetting agent, cation opsonizing agent are joined in Semen Lini extracting solution, after mix homogeneously, be heated to 75-85 DEG C, as A phase;
(2), by after primary surfactant, cosurfactant, fatting agent mix homogeneously, 75-85 DEG C is heated to, as B phase;
(3), the A phase of water-bath 85 DEG C of constant temperature step (1) gained, with 20000r/min rotating speed homogenizing A phase, the B of step (2) gained is added to A phase emulsifying 2min, obtains emulsion;
(4), the emulsion of step (3) gained being controlled speed of agitator is that the condition borehole cooling of 200-550r/min is to 40-45 DEG C, then antiseptic is added, continuing speed of agitator is discharging when naturally cooling to room temperature after 300-700r/min stirs, and obtains the hair conditioner containing Semen Lini extracting solution.

Detailed description of the invention
Below by specific embodiment, the present invention is described further, but protection scope of the present invention is not limited in this.
Semen Lini extracting solution used in various embodiments of the present invention is prepared by a method comprising the following steps and forms:
By weight calculating, i.e. Semen Lini: water is the ratio of 1:30, Semen Lini is joined in 65 DEG C of water and mix, then controlling mixing speed is 300r/min, constant temperature water bath 65 DEG C, extracts 30min, after extracting liquid filtering, the supernatant of gained stirs with 300r/min rotating speed and drops to room temperature, obtains Semen Lini extracting solution.
embodiment 1
Containing the hair conditioner of Semen Lini extracting solution, by mass percentage, its raw material composition and content as follows:
Semen Lini extracting solution 23.78%
Primary surfactant 35%
Cosurfactant 8%
Cation opsonizing agent 6%
Fatting agent 20%
Wetting agent 5%
Thickening agent 2%
Chelating agen 0.02%
Antiseptic 0.2%
Described primary surfactant is Dodecyl trimethyl ammonium chloride, hexadecyltrimethylammonium chloride, calculates in mass ratio, i.e. Dodecyl trimethyl ammonium chloride: hexadecyltrimethylammonium chloride is that the ratio of 1:2 mixes;
Described cosurfactant is stearamide propyl betanin, glyceryl monostearate, calculates in mass ratio, i.e. stearamide propyl betanin: glyceryl monostearate is that the ratio of 1:2 mixes;
Described conditioner is ammonium chloride Hydroxypropyl Hydrolyzed Wheat protein polypeptide, quaternary amine-47 calculates in mass ratio, i.e. ammonium chloride Hydroxypropyl Hydrolyzed Wheat protein polypeptide: quaternary amine-47 is that the ratio of 1:1 mixes;
Described fatting agent is white oil, hexadecanol, lanoline calculate in mass ratio, i.e. white oil: hexadecanol: lanoline is that the ratio of 2:1:0.2 mixes;
Described wetting agent is propylene glycol, allantoin calculates in mass ratio, i.e. propylene glycol: allantoin is that the ratio of 14:1 mixes;
Described thickening agent is carbomer, xanthan gum calculates in mass ratio, i.e. carbomer: xanthan gum is that the ratio of 1:10 mixes;
Described chelating agen is disodium EDTA;
Described antiseptic is 1,3-dihydroxymethyl-5,5-dimethyl hydantoin.
The preparation method of above-mentioned a kind of hair conditioner containing Semen Lini extracting solution, specifically comprises the steps:
(1), successively chelating agen, thickening agent, wetting agent, cation opsonizing agent are joined in Semen Lini extracting solution, after mix homogeneously, be heated to 75-85 DEG C, as A phase;
(2), by after primary surfactant, cosurfactant, fatting agent mix homogeneously, 75-85 DEG C is heated to, as B phase;
(3), the A phase of water-bath 85 DEG C of constant temperature step (1) gained, with 20000r/min rotating speed homogenizing A phase, the B of step (2) gained is added to A phase emulsifying 2min, obtains emulsion;
(4), the emulsion of step (3) gained being controlled speed of agitator is that the condition borehole cooling of 200-550r/min is to 40-45 DEG C, then antiseptic is added, continuing speed of agitator is discharging when naturally cooling to room temperature after 300-700r/min stirs, and obtains the hair conditioner containing Semen Lini extracting solution.

application Example
By the hair conditioner containing Semen Lini extracting solution of above-described embodiment 1-4 gained, and the hair conditioner not containing Semen Lini extracting solution in market is contrast, carries out the test of hair conditioner crowd half a head.
Before the test of hair conditioner crowd half a head, help experimenter to clean hair twice with clean type shampoo, rinse well with water, pinch the most of moisture on sending out of decaptitating, hair therefrom between be divided into left and right two parts, two parts respectively make, with ー money test hair conditioner sample, gently to rub left and right two parts hair respectively, be applied on all hairs completely to hair conditioner, and assess denseness and the spreadability of hair conditioner, approximately rub 30 seconds, then wash by water, the compliance of sensation hair when washing by water, the washability of hair conditioner.After flushing, smoothness, the flexibility of sensation the right and left hair, and with combing both sides hair while of two identical combs, assess easy cardability.With hair dryer, hair is blown to eighty per cant dry, again assess the smoothness of both sides hair, flexibility, glossiness, cardability and antistatic property.Investigate 30 experimenters and use the hair conditioner product containing Semen Lini extracting solution of embodiments of the invention 1-4 gained and the hair conditioner product Qing Condition contrasted not containing Semen Lini extracting solution in market used.Give a mark to various aspects of performance, 5 are divided into Be very effective (best result), and 1 is divided into not obvious (minimum point), and 2-4 is divided into effectively, and synthetic data is averaged, and are finally added up by tidal data recovering, analyze, the results are shown in following table:
The above results shows, the hair conditioner containing Semen Lini extracting solution of embodiment 1-4 gained, the hair conditioner not containing Semen Lini extracting solution on the market that contrast is used, under the condition that denseness is identical with the spreadability on hair and developing result, for hair compliance, rinse after wet compliance, flexibility and the easy cardability sent out, and the dry every evaluation index sent out has lifting effect.Indicating the hair conditioner containing Semen Lini extracting solution thus, because Semen Lini extracting solution can nourish conditioning hair with the conditioning ingredients Synergistic in hair conditioner, is that hair jade-like stone profit is shiny black.
